After having dinner at Thainamic, (sadly I forgot to take photos of our meals) we went on a little walk down the road for a decent dessert cafe. Unfortunately there isn't much to choose from in Canley Vale. We settled with Little Star, a relatively expensive store compared to the dessert cafes in Canley Heights.
I ordered ice cream in pineapple! I chose two ice cream flavours: Lychee and Thai Milk Tea.

The ice cream tasted average, like something you could get from any Asian gelato stores. However, they had Thai milk tea flavour which is hard to find. When I finished the ice creams, I munched on the fruit salad of watermelon and pineapples underneath all that ice cream. (: I guess this was worth it for $11.50.
My sis ordered an iced coffee, it was an average one with a scoop of vanilla ice cream in it. However, it was a generous serving, a really big glass of it.
